POSTGAME: Rd 10 vs North Melbourne
My take: we smashed them in shots on goal and inside 50’s. Our poor inside 50 marking (we dropped way too many markable passes) and our goal kicking accuracy cost us a bigger win, but didn't cost us anything else. They had 13 shots, we had 14 goals, plus 16 points. our system stacks up, and our ability to keep at it until the game turns to the demon way is impressive. Role playing for 4 quarters is a tough thing to do. Gus had a bad start, Brownie tried too hard and let himself down in his 150th. Lingers was missed. We seemed to play Gawn forward a lot tonight, too. Dunstan shaky early but got cleaner later. Oliver was simply brilliant. Lots of touches, but unlike a [censored] like Mitchell, they were at the coalface and were high value. Strangely muted feeling for such a dominant display and a big win. I think we let ourselves down on what could have been a parade. i love being NARRM and all that this says about our club. Go Narrm, go Dees.
